    Press-Fit Nuts for Sheet Metal

    Image of Product. Front orientation. Press-Fit Nuts. Press-Fit Nuts for Sheet Metal.
    Image of Product. Bottom orientation. Press-Fit Nuts. Press-Fit Nuts for Sheet Metal.
    Add permanent threads to thin panels in seconds. The knurls on these clinch-style nuts deform and grip sheet metal to create a permanent hold. Push them into a drilled or punched hole with an arbor press around your workpiece to install—no messy welding required.
    Zinc-Plated Steel—A step up from plain steel, the zinc plating withstands occasional exposure to moisture.
    18-8 Stainless Steel—The choice for wet and outdoor environments, these nuts resist rust and mild chemicals.
    High-Temperature High-Strength A286 Stainless Steel—Our strongest press-fit nuts are hard enough to install in stainless steel panels. They also withstand temperatures up to 1150° F and resist corrosion from chemicals such as bleach and chlorine.
    Lightweight Aluminum—At one-third the weight of steel, use these nuts in robotics, aerospace parts, and other applications with strict weight limits. They resist rust about as well as stainless steel but aren't as strong, so they're best for installation in aluminum panels.
